Considering a train trip from Tunbridge Wells to Starcross? The journey typically lasts around 5hrs 39 mins and spans about 165 miles (266 kilometres). With approximately 17 trains running each day, you're spoiled for choice when scheduling your travel. By booking your tickets in advance, you could secure fares starting from just £32.50, making it a budget-friendly option for smart travelers.

Tunbridge Wells Train Station is well equipped to cater to all your traveling needs. There's a ticket office with generous opening hours, from early morning to late evening, every day of the week. If you're in a rush, don't worry about standing in line—a selection of ticket machines is available, ready to provide both paper and smart tickets, making your journey start smoothly. Additionally, the station ensures accessibility with step-free access to certain platforms and other facilities like accessible toilets and induction loops, making it convenient for travelers with reduced mobility.
If you ever need assistance or support, friendly staff are around to offer help. Customer help points are located conveniently across the station, and CCTV cameras ensure your safety throughout the premises.
Transportation doesn't end with trains at Tunbridge Wells. If you find yourself needing a rail replacement service, these are available conveniently adjacent to platform 1. You can easily flag down a taxi outside the station on both sides. For those who prefer public transportation, there is plenty of information to help you plan your onward bus journey, including a handy printable guide.
With bicycle storage available for keen cyclists and the station being equipped with facilities like snack kiosks, ATM machines, and newsstands, you'll find yourself comfortably catered for—whether you're waiting for your train or just refueling during a transit.

Starcross train station, a quaint yet significant stop along the South Devon line, welcomes travelers with scenic views and simplicity. Located in the picturesque canal-side village of Starcross, the station might not boast extensive facilities, but it certainly compensates with its charming location by the River Exe. Starcross station is pretty straightforward in its facilities. There is no ticket office, and ticket machines aren't available for purchasing or collecting tickets bought online. For travelers used to high-tech amenities, this might be a surprise. However, for those who appreciate a step back in time, this could be rather charming. The station does have an induction loop for those who require hearing assistance, and there are customer help points if you need more information or staff support. Departure screens and regular announcements keep passengers informed of train times and any changes.
Though there is no step-free access to either platform at Starcross, passengers can find a seating area for their convenience. Amenities such as CCTV, shops, ATMs, and refreshment facilities are notably absent. However, public toilets are located just outside the station next to platform 2, and bicycle storage with 10 spaces is available for cyclists.
Getting to and from Starcross station is made easy with various transport links. Although the station lacks a dedicated taxi service, those needing rail replacement services can find bus stops conveniently situated on the A379 outside the station. For more information about onward journey planning, travelers can access additional resources provided by National Rail.
Bicycle hire is available, encouraging you to explore the surrounding countryside on two wheels. However, do note that bicycles aren’t sheltered. While taxis aren't available directly at the station, planning in advance or using apps can remedy this for longer travels.
